Output 2189ff14ad13be51374feffa0305bf6b5da433a586cc7a285ee587489822003e:0

value
5932637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96144f1472e008f5dbc9f7540b47de928535338 OP_EQUAL
address
3L3pGVTueQ5XcxGyuXF8VFvMijGhNY3p2L
transaction
2189ff14ad13be51374feffa0305bf6b5da433a586cc7a285ee587489822003e
confirmations
324330
spent
true